Today is the 50th Anniversary for Earth Day and much progress has been made since attention was first brought to the destructive practices damaging our world.
But more work needs to be done.
Consider what you can do to help limit waste, conserve resources and celebrate the beautiful world we call home:
Limit Waste..use bar soap vs. body wash (limits plastic packaging)..don't use any soaps that have tiny plastic pieces used for "exfoliation". They damage ocean ecosystems..recycle any container that says "please recycle" or informs it can be recycled on the label..replace single use products with washable or reusable items : glass storage containers, shower curtains, dryer balls..... DON'T LITTER...please!!!!
Conserve Resources..eat a more plant based diet..compost..reduce shower time..turn off faucets when not in use..bike
Celebrate the World..plant native flowers/seeds that support pollinators..take a hike..plant a tree..cut out invasive plant species..stop to appreciate the flowers growing, birds chirping, clouds passing and all that is part of this beautiful natural world
